Location is just as important as the house itself, and Britannia Lane is perfectly placed for family life.
The highly regarded John Wallis Church of England Academy is just a short walk away, making school runs refreshingly simple, while other well-rated primary schools are also close by. Ashford International Station is around 1.6 miles away for commuters travelling to London or the Kent coast, and excellent road links via the M20 make travelling in every direction straightforward. Everyday essentials are close at hand, with local shops nearby, while Ashford's town centre offers a wide choice of shopping, restaurants and leisure facilities. Families who enjoy the outdoors will also appreciate easy access to Victoria Park, the Ashford Green Corridor and Conningbrook Lakes Country Park for walks, cycling and weekends outside.
